Understanding IoT in HVAC Systems

At its core, IoT refers to the network of physical objects embedded with sensors, software, and other technologies for the purpose of connecting and exchanging data with other devices over the internet. When applied to HVAC systems, this translates into real-time monitoring and data analytics, which are crucial for proactive maintenance and swift repairs. By harnessing the power of IoT, air conditioning units can now communicate their status, performance metrics, and even alert technicians to potential issues before they escalate.

The Benefits of Smart HVAC Repairs

The implementation of IoT in air conditioning repairs offers numerous benefits. It leads to faster diagnostics, as technicians can access system data remotely even before arriving on site. This preemptive approach not only saves time but also ensures that repair professionals come prepared with the right tools and parts. Furthermore, IoT-enabled systems can learn from previous repair data to optimize performance and extend their lifespan. The result is not just a quick fix but a strategic enhancement that contributes to overall system health.

IoT's Role in Predictive Maintenance

Predictive maintenance is one aspect where IoT truly shines within the realm of HVAC repairs. By continuously analyzing performance data against historical trends and known failure modes, smart systems can identify anomalies that may indicate impending failure. This allows for service interventions that are both timely and less intrusive compared to traditional methods which often involve downtime only after a breakdown has occurred. With predictive maintenance enabled by IoT technology, homeowners and businesses alike can enjoy uninterrupted comfort with minimal disruption.

Understanding IoT-Based Diagnostics
Smart HVAC systems are equipped with IoT sensors that continuously monitor various parameters such as temperature, humidity, airflow, and equipment performance. These sensors collect data in real-time and send it to a centralized system for analysis. By understanding this flow of information, technicians can pinpoint issues without manual testing.

Interpreting Data with Advanced Software
Once the data is collected, advanced diagnostic software comes into play. This software uses algorithms to analyze the data and compare it with performance benchmarks. It can detect anomalies, predict potential failures, and suggest the most efficient repair solutions. This step is crucial for identifying the root cause of any HVAC issue.

Seamless Integration with Repair Teams
When a repair is necessary, the diagnostic tools can automatically generate a service ticket and dispatch it to the repair team. The ticket includes detailed information about the problem, which allows technicians to arrive on-site with the right tools and parts, reducing the time and cost of repairs.

IoT-Driven Sustainability in Air Conditioning Repairs

Sustainability is no longer a buzzword but a necessity in today’s world. The integration of IoT into HVAC systems plays a pivotal role in promoting energy efficiency. Smart HVAC systems can adapt to environmental changes and user preferences, ensuring that they only consume energy when necessary. This dynamic adjustment not only reduces carbon footprint but also translates into significant savings on utility bills for consumers.

With the ability to monitor energy consumption patterns, IoT-enabled devices aid in identifying areas where energy usage can be optimized. This granular level of control empowers homeowners and businesses alike to take charge of their environmental impact while maintaining comfort levels.
